Generates complete contract drafts by selecting from a library of pre-built templates and customizing them through natural language inputs. The AI fills in standard clauses and boilerplate language based on user specifications.
Allows users to modify contract clauses and terms using plain English descriptions rather than legal jargon. The AI interprets natural language instructions and adjusts contract language accordingly.
Provides access to a curated library of pre-built contract templates covering common contract types. Users can browse, preview, and select templates as starting points for their drafts.
Enables multiple team members to review, comment on, and edit contracts simultaneously with built-in version history tracking. Supports collaborative workflows for contract review cycles.
Suggests relevant clauses and legal provisions based on the selected contract type and user inputs. Recommends standard and optional clauses appropriate for the specific agreement.
Provides limited free access to core contract drafting capabilities, allowing users to test the platform and create a restricted number of contracts before requiring a paid subscription.
Exports completed or in-progress contracts in multiple formats suitable for different use cases, such as Word documents, PDFs, or other standard legal document formats.
Allows users to search through their previously drafted contracts and retrieve past versions for reuse, modification, or reference.
Analyzes YouTube's algorithm to generate and score optimized video titles that improve click-through rates and algorithmic visibility. Provides real-time suggestions based on current trending patterns and competitor analysis rather than generic SEO rules.
Generates and optimizes video descriptions to improve searchability, click-through rates, and viewer engagement. Analyzes algorithm requirements and competitor descriptions to suggest keyword placement and structure.
Identifies high-performing hashtags specific to YouTube and your niche, showing search volume and competition. Recommends hashtag strategies that improve discoverability without over-tagging.
Analyzes optimal upload times and frequency for your specific audience based on their engagement patterns. Tracks upload consistency and provides recommendations for maintaining a schedule that maximizes algorithmic visibility.
Predicts potential views, watch time, and engagement metrics for videos before or shortly after publishing based on historical performance and optimization factors. Helps creators understand if a video is on track to succeed.
Identifies high-opportunity keywords specific to YouTube search with real search volume data, competition metrics, and trend analysis. Differs from general SEO tools by focusing on YouTube-specific search behavior rather than Google search.
